Born in Masku, Finland, Nieminen showed prodigious talent from a young age. His junior career was particularly strong, culminating in a semi-final appearance at the 1999 French Open boys' singles. This early success laid the groundwork for his transition to the professional circuit, providing him with experience and a taste of high-level competition that would prove invaluable for his future earnings potential.Professional Breakthrough and ATP Tour Highlights
Nieminen turned professional in 1999 and quickly ascended the ranks. He achieved a career-high ranking of World No. 13 in July 2006, a remarkable feat for a Finnish player. Throughout his career, he won two ATP Tour singles titles (Auckland 2006, Sydney 2012) and five doubles titles. He also reached the quarterfinals of three Grand Slams (US Open 2005, Wimbledon 2006, Australian Open 2008). By the time Jarkko Nieminen officially retired in 2016, his career prize money stood at over $7.3 million USD. This figure alone places him among the top earners in the sport's history, especially from a smaller tennis nation like Finland. It's crucial to remember that prize money is earned before taxes, coaching expenses, travel, and other professional costs. Nieminen has remained active in the tennis community since his retirement. He has served as the tournament director for the ATP Challenger Tour event in Helsinki and has been involved with the Finnish Tennis Association. Several factors make precise net worth calculations difficult:- Private Investment Portfolios: Details of personal investments in stocks, bonds, or private businesses are almost always confidential.
- Endorsement Deal Values: The exact terms and total value of sponsorship contracts are rarely disclosed.
- Expenses: Professional athletes incur significant expenses (coaching, travel, physiotherapists, agents, taxes). While prize money is public, the net income after these deductions is not.
- Inflation and Returns: Money earned years ago, if invested wisely, would have grown significantly. Without knowing the investment strategy, it's hard to quantify this growth accurately.
